Samit Dravid is the son of legendary Indian batter, captain, and head coach Rahul Dravid. Aged 18 at the time of writing, Samit is a pace-bowling all-rounder playing for Karnataka in domestic cricket.

The youngster represented the Karnataka State Cricket Association (KSCA) in the Cooch Behar Trophy, which is the red-ball U-19 tournament. Karnataka went on to win that competition in 2024, with Samit playing a big role in his side’s success.

Dravid Jr. also played in the Maraja T20 Trophy 2024, which is the domestic T20 tournament in the state of Karnataka. He played for the Mysuru Warriors in that tournament, the team that went on to win it all.

Samit has now been picked in the India U-19 squad for the upcoming tour of Australia, which will feature three one-day games in Puducherry and two four-day games in Chennai. He is in the squad for both formats.
